  6. That's a good post Terry. People talk of "it's metal and real, I don't want polymer" but in my opinion, and it's only an opinion, if you want the "real feel" you've got to buy "real steel". The CMMG rifles fall into this category and they are very good. The Lantac is excellent and boutique, the Bradley BAR22 is excellent (I have an AR10 version). My choice was a Spikes Tactical Gen 2 billet upper situated on top of a Knights Armament SR15 lower. Yes, all the above rifles named may be too pricey for some, but to me, it's what i wanted and I use it more than any other rifle I own and it will last forever and I LOVE it. Dave Wylde's builds would be on that list too. As i said, it's just my opinion but you do get what you pay for in life.

  13. Just in case anyone is interested, I rang up Dave Wylde at Valkyrie Rifles this morning for advice on the health of my Mark Bradley built Armalite AR10. He said bring it over this afternoon and we'll take a look. Within minutes of my arrival, Dave had assessed the rifle and given it a clean bill of health but for a spot of marring on one of the lands right at the muzzle (the main reason for the health check but I don't want to talk about how that got there πŸ˜‘). The next thing I know, the rifle barrel is in the lathe and a new crown and muzzle brake thread are being turned. He then paid a lot of attention to re-timing the muzzle brake to perfection. Job all done and dusted while I drink coffee, cool. I fully expected to be leaving my rifle behind for any works deemed necessary but the immediate action taken, considering how busy he is and the amount of pending build orders he has pinned to his wall, was mighty impressive. First class service from a thoroughly nice fellow, thanks Dave.
